|Comments=Runs perfectly. Compatible with HDLoader. Disable Safe Features removes thick black outlines around characters. Half-pixel Offset set to Special (Texture) thins out the black lines at the edges of the screen, Normal (Vertex) also works but creates a blue line at the top of the screen and makes lines run through certain effects. Round Sprite set to Half removes Text Artifacts.

|Comments=Tested on the 25th of April, 2022. The game is practically problem-free. With the exception of some (as of currently) unfixable but rather minor issues (updated all of them below in Known Issues category), the game works great. The optimizations of the dev builds have made it run even smoother than before. Recommended to not use any manual hardware hacks unless you require to test something out.
